Output 89664c74257ecb0b101bd3d0aaeafa81fa4ece14fb128d12e8dbc3e116bd6fa6:0

value
132080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 149aac94e07f1f7ba2e7b2756c9d26b1be5718d3 OP_EQUAL
address
33ZxjL1G7Dyc83ZXPn9hiTXH5QbkzuqqRM
transaction
89664c74257ecb0b101bd3d0aaeafa81fa4ece14fb128d12e8dbc3e116bd6fa6
confirmations
215292
spent
true